Book The Pearl of Greatest Price

Download or read book The Pearl of Greatest Price written by Terryl Givens and published by Oxford University Press. This book was released on 2019-09-04 with total page 400 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Pearl of Greatest Price narrates the history of Mormonism's fourth volume of scripture, canonized in 1880. The authors track its predecessors, describe its several components, and assess their theological significance within the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. Four principal sections are discussed, along with attendant controversies associated with each. The Book of Moses purports to be a Mosaic narrative missing from the biblical version of Genesis. Too little treated in the scholarship on Mormonism, these chapters, produced only months after the Book of Mormon was published, actually contain the theological nucleus of Latter-day Saint doctrines as well as a virtual template for the Restoration Joseph Smith was to effect. In The Pearl of Greatest Price, the author covers three principal parts that are the focus of many of the controversies engulfing Mormonism today. These parts are The Book of Abraham, The Book of Moses, and The Joseph Smith History. Most controversial of all is the Book of Abraham, a production that arose out of a group of papyri Smith acquired, along with four mummies, in 1835. Most of the papyri disappeared in the great Chicago Fire, but surviving fragments have been identified as Egyptian funerary documents. This has created one of the most serious challenges to Smith's prophetic claims the LDS church has faced. LDS scholars, however, have developed several frameworks for vindicating the inspiration of the resulting narrative and Smith's calling as a prophet. The author attempts to make sense of Smith's several, at times divergent, accounts of his First Vision, one of which is canonized as scripture. He also assesses the creedal nature of Smith's "Articles of Faith," in the context of his professed anti-creedalism. In sum, this study chronicles the volume's historical legacy and theological indispensability to the Latter-day Saint tradition, as well as the reasons for its resilience and future prospects in the face of daunting challenges.

Download or read book Pearls of Great Price written by Lucy Allen and published by Christian Faith Publishing, Inc.. This book was released on 2023-07-27 with total page 146 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This devotional book is a second book for the author, Lucy Allen. In her first work entitled The Pond, Lucy shows how God can be seen in everything in the natural world. Nature itself is a testimony to our Creator. In her new book, Pearls of Great Price, Lucy's devotional material has expanded beyond the pond, somewhat, but continues to focus on every day things to teach a spiritual lesson. Matthew 13:45-46 says this: "Again, the kingdom of heaven is like a merchant in search of fine pearls. When he found one very precious pearl, he went and sold all that he owned and bought it." Scholars liken this merchant to a Christian and the pearl as the kingdom of Christ. You will find pearls of faith, grace, hope, love, mercy, peace, promises, and salvation within these pages, and it is Lucy's prayer that the lessons contained within this book will point all merchants to the cross of Calvary. The last pearl is that of living the Christian life and knowing the tools that we have in our arsenal to walk the walk as a child of God. Download or read book The Builders written by Joseph Fort Newton and published by DigiCat. This book was released on 2023-11-27 with total page 184 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Builders is a source book of Masonic origins, history and philosophy. Until this day it is regarded as one of the best books on the topic.The author illuminates the historical precedents of the group, beginning with ancient Egypt. He covers the ancient mystery religions, and the true origin of Masonry in organizations of medieval stone-masons. Masonry, which had started as an underground association of building trade workers, evolved into a fraternal group which included both members of the English royal family and American revolutionaries. Arguably, the author claims that the world has benefited greatly because of the Masonic ideals of liberty, fraternity and equality.
